One Pot Cheesy Chicken and Green Chile Skillet

This One Pot Cheesy Chicken and Green Chile Skillet is creamy, spicy and perfect for burrito bowls, salads, casseroles, or just over a big bowl of rice!
Prep Time5 minutes
Cook Time25 minutes
Total Time30 minutes
Cuisine: American
Calories: 204kcal
Author: Courtney O'Dell

Ingredients

_empty_

  • 3 chicken breasts diced into 1" cubes
  • 1 large onion diced
  • 2 bell peppers diced
  • 1 8 oz can diced tomatoes with green chili
  • 1 jar green chile sauce I use Hatch 505 Green Chile
  • ½ package cacique oaxhaca
  • ½ cup shredded cheddar cheese

Instructions

  • In a large pan, heat 1 tsp of olive oil on medium high heat until shimmery.
  • Brown chicken, about 10 minutes.
  • Add onion and pepper, brown- another 8 minutes.
  • Add green chili sauce and cheese.
  • Stir well to incorporate cheese, let fully melt- about 5 minutes.
  • Remove from heat and plate over salad, add to tacos, or pile over rice.
